II.4)Short description of nature and quantity or value of supplies or services:
The Council is conducting a market testing exercise to gauge market interest and seek additional information in respect of its Cultural & Leisure portfolio. Interested parties should download an Information Pack containing more detail about the service area and their soft market questionnaire. VI.2)Additional information:
The Council is seeking responses to a Questionnaire by way of market testing to enable the Council to assess market interest and capacity in relation to the potential delivery of leisure and cultural services (as set out in the Information Pack), This notice is issued solely for the purposes of conducting market testing and does not constitute any commitment by the Council to to undertake any procurement exercise in the future. Interested parties will not be prejudiced by any response, or failure to respond, to this market test and a response to this PIN does not guarantee any invitation to participate in any future public procurement process that the Council may conduct. This PIN does not constitute a call for competition to procure any services for the Council. The Council is not liable for any costs, fees or expenses incurred by any party participating in this market testing exercise.
